1
0
mirror of https://github.com/postgres/postgres.git synced 2025-10-25 13:17:41 +03:00

Bruce Momjian <pgman@candle.pha.pa.us> writes:

> OK, add #include <stdio.h> to the file.  That should fix it.

Seems unlikely, since libpq-fe.h already includes <stdio.h>.

The real problem here is that the code is wrong: it's passing NULL
to an int parameter.

                        regards, tom lane
This commit is contained in:
Bruce Momjian
2001-02-12 21:49:24 +00:00
parent cbb4ab99a8
commit d99df62c31

View File

@@ -6,7 +6,6 @@
*/ */
#include <stdio.h>
#include <stdlib.h> #include <stdlib.h>
#include <unistd.h> #include <unistd.h>
#include <string.h> #include <string.h>
@@ -316,7 +315,7 @@ void sql_exec_dumpdb(PGconn *conn)
/* get the oid and database name from the system pg_database table */ /* get the oid and database name from the system pg_database table */
sprintf(todo, "select oid,datname from pg_database"); sprintf(todo, "select oid,datname from pg_database");
sql_exec(conn, todo, NULL); sql_exec(conn, todo, 0);
} }
/* display all tables in whatever db we are connected to. don't display the /* display all tables in whatever db we are connected to. don't display the
@@ -333,7 +332,7 @@ void sql_exec_dumptable(PGconn *conn, int systables)
else else
sprintf(todo, "select relfilenode,relname from pg_class where relname not like 'pg_%%' order by relname"); sprintf(todo, "select relfilenode,relname from pg_class where relname not like 'pg_%%' order by relname");
sql_exec(conn, todo, NULL); sql_exec(conn, todo, 0);
} }
/* display the oid for a given tablename for whatever db we are connected /* display the oid for a given tablename for whatever db we are connected